climb every mountain

With a full day in Pushkar, I thought I'd spend a bit of time at the temples...

With the only Brahm temple in the world being situated in Puskar, it would have been rude to not go - so after a hot shower in the morning, that was where we headed to. View image
The Ghats are the holy waters where people bath to wash away their sins. View image
I saw this on the way View image- a snake charmer! The snake was a bit tired though, so just sort of flopped about a bit before returning to his basket... apparently they are illegal now, so must have been one of the few still about...?
To round the day off, a few of us decided to head up the big hill to see sunset from the temple at the top. Great idea. I swear I thought I would die :o) it was SO hot and pretty much vertical steps to get up there. Once at the top though the views were stunning View image
and the temple itself View image was home to one of the funniest priests I have encountered. View image
After the challenge of getting up the hill, I was sort of wrecked, and just flaked out for the rest of the night. Tomorrow morning wuold bring another bus ride to Jaipur.
